This book describes the essentials of a mathematical description of thedynamics of biochemical networks. It covers both deterministic and stochasticaspects of the dynamics. After providing a brief introduction to basic molecularbiology, the book describes fundamentals of chemical kinetics. The chapter onsignal transduction makes contact with ideas from feedback circuit analysis andsignal processing. The chapter on switches and oscillators analyses in detailbiological examples, both natural and synthetic. Excitable systems areintroduced and contrasted with oscillators. The last chapter deals with patternformation and development and brings us to current questions of robustness ofperformance of developmental networks. The book provides brief introductions tosome of the mathematical tools required in the main text and in a dedicatedappendix. The emphasis, throughout, is on understanding of the essentialdynamical aspects rather than just on recipes to build complex models.
